SEC. 69-7-329. Marketing agents; maintenance of egg handling facilities.

Any person, business, cooperative, partnership, corporation or the like engaged in the marketing, processing, transporting, storing, displaying for sale or selling of eggs * * * shall, in addition to maintaining all such egg handling facilities in a manner commensurate with laws governing food establishments, keep the eggs at an ambient temperature no greater than forty-five (45) degrees Fahrenheit * * *.
